  • 'Fraud of the decade': The incredible implosion of the Bay Area's biggest pyramid scheme

    01/24/2022 2:04:12 PM PST · by NohSpinZone · 19 replies
    SF Gate ^ | 1/23/2022 | By Katie Dowd
    Patrick called his new business venture Holiday Magic and set up company headquarters at 616 Canal St. in San Rafael. Although the company sold cosmetics, its actual moneymaker was signing up distributors. Those distributors bought products from Holiday Magic and had to sell that product in order to make a profit — or even hope to break even. *SNIP* Riding high on his business success, Patrick turned next to politics. In 1965, Patrick announced he was challenging Ronald Reagan for the Republican nomination for California governor.   • Turkish crypto exchange boss goes missing, reportedly taking $2 billion of investors’ funds with him

    04/24/2021 7:43:32 AM PDT · by DUMBGRUNT · 30 replies
    CNBC ^ | 23 Apr 2021 | Ryan Browne
    Thodex, a crypto platform based in Turkey, said its platform has been “temporarily closed” to address an “abnormal fluctuation in the company accounts.” Local media reports say that Faruk Fatih Ozer, Thodex’s founder, has flown to Albania, taking $2 billion of investors’ funds with him. According to the state-run Anadolu Agency, Turkish authorities have now issued an international warrant seeking Ozer’s arrest. ...In 2019, Canadian crypto exchange QuadrigaCX went bankrupt after its CEO died, resulting in millions of dollars’ worth of digital assets being trapped in a digital wallet.

  • Coinbase CEO to Take Crypto Exchange Public After Bringing Bitcoin to Masses

    04/14/2021 6:32:20 AM PDT · by Enlightened1 · 35 replies
    WSJ ^ | 04/14/20 | Paul Vigna
    Brian Armstrong is poised to become one of the richest people in the world after Coinbase Global Inc. goes public Wednesday. Coinbase, co-founded by Mr. Armstrong in 2012, runs the largest bitcoin exchange in the U.S. and is set to become the first major cryptocurrency-focused company to go public in the country. It is expected to fetch a valuation of between $65 billion and $100 billion, which could make Mr. Armstrong’s 20% stake worth up to $20 billion. That would put the 38-year-old chief executive among the 100 wealthiest people in the world, based on Forbes’ most recent billionaires list.

  • Congressional Report Warns of Potential Bitcoin Threat to US Dollar

    01/09/2014 7:16:01 AM PST · by Errant · 37 replies
    Coin Desk ^ | 9 Januray, 2014 | Danny Bradbury
    A Congressional report quietly released last month suggests that bitcoin could be a threat to US monetary policy, and makes the case for continued central banking control. The report, Bitcoin: Questions, Answers, and Analysis of Legal Issues, was published by the Congressional Research Service, which produces research reports for US policy makers.
